
One of many leading issues to do in Vatican City is visiting the Sistine Chapel. Only when you're inside, is it clear why the Sistine Chapel is One of the more celebrated will work of art in Western civilization. Michelangelo painted much more than 600 figures in all, along with the sheer magnitude of his endeavor is brain-blowing.
When in Sistine Chapel, silence is obligatory and images is prohibited. Guides will offer all vital and exciting aspects before entry.

Pope Gregory XVI Established this interesting museum committed to Etruscan antiquities within the 19th century and shows relics found in a number of The key metropolitan areas of ancient Etruria, like those in the territory from the Papal State.
Suggestion: Located in the Vatican Museums' exit area, this unique double-helix staircase was designed by Donato Bramante. Its innovative design allows you to ascend and descend without the need of intersecting one another, developing a visually captivating architectural marvel.

This is often definitely one of the most popular statues of the Vatican Museums. The Apollo Belvedere has become Check it out here decorating the Octagonal Courtyard because not less than 1508 and according to scientists, it had been made around the 2nd century probably being a reproduction of a bronze sculpture on the 4th century BC by an artist in the Mausoleum of Halicarnassus.
